Hope
(Cerri Lee)
Hope
danced and sang ahead of them.
Blithely she waved back at her two friends,
Who follow always in her wake.
Watching as she wends her merry way,
Showering her dreams and fancies upon all and sundry,
For a moment the two friends stop.
They see the enraptured faces of those touched by hope.
Then they turn to follow,
But she has gone, lost from view.
Sorrow bows her head and the tears fall,
While Despair sinks to his knees to howl his anguish.
Letting all creation feel their pain.
In a breath she is there, shining and glorious,
Then hand in hand they travel together,
Sorrow, Hope and Despair.
